Positioned on Spring Street in historic downtown Newport, Rhode Island, St. Clare – Newport is a 62-bed nursing home owned by Mary Beth Daigneault. The home has been operating for nine years. It offers moderately walkable access to nearby services and amenities. Families can choose from Medicare, Medicaid, and private pay to cover both short-term rehabilitation stays and longer-term care.
Short-term rehabilitation is a major focus of the facility. There are dedicated programs supporting post-acute recovery and skilled nursing care. The home also has a secure memory care unit, expanding the care options available on-site. Residents receive an average of 4 hours and 37 minutes of nursing care each day, including 3 hours and 54 minutes of direct support from nurse aides. The staffing foundation supports the home’s 24-hour operation and consistently attends to resident needs.
The facility has an occupancy rate of 95%. Residents stay an average of 130 days, including people working through rehabilitation and those receiving ongoing skilled nursing care.
State inspections have identified recurring themes involving documentation practices, medication management, and resident safety communication. The home has been responsive to compliance matters between formal inspection cycles. It demonstrates continued attention to these operational areas.
Daily life includes chef-prepared meals made from scratch in the on-site kitchen, bringing variety and quality to dining. Residents can use the rehabilitation center for therapy, swim in the saltwater pool, visit the salon or massage therapy services, and participate in religious services. Housekeeping and laundry support are also provided.
For families and residents, the downtown Newport location offers cultural amenities and easy pedestrian access to the surrounding neighborhood.
Operating for over 11 years, Carriage House at the Elms is a 50-bed assisted living community in Westerly, Rhode Island, that offers personal care, respite care, and memory care. The community also focuses on enhancing older adults’ quality of life through personalized services, engaging programs, and an elevated dining experience within its location on Chestnut Street. 24-hour support is also provided, along with licensed nurses and certified nursing assistants.
Highlighting the dining experience, the community provides chef-prepared meals designed to provide both quality and enjoyment. A Certified Activities Director also coordinates a diverse calendar of events and activities, helping residents stay engaged, socially connected, and active through structured programming.
Private transportation is available for appointments and outings, reducing transportation concerns for those who no longer drive. Concierge services also assist with everyday needs and coordination, while thoughtfully designed suites promote comfort and individuality. Meanwhile, outdoor areas offer peaceful spaces for relaxation and recreation.
Prospective residents and their families can also experience community life before long-term placement through short-term trial stays. Dedicated memory care services are also available within the assisted living setting, allowing residents, especially those with Alzheimer’s and dementia, to receive specialized support without relocating to a different community.
Carriage House at the Elms is situated in a car-dependent area of Westerly, with a Walk Score of 19. So, family members are generally expected to rely on personal vehicles for visits, while residents can use the community’s transportation services for local travel and outings.
Located on Bellevue Avenue in Newport, Rhode Island, Heatherwood Rehabilitation and Health Care Center is a skilled nursing home serving residents who need post-acute rehabilitation and longer-term care. The 114-bed facility has an occupancy rate of 83%. Residents stay an average of 233 days, including short-term recovery stays and longer-term nursing care. Medicare, Medicaid, and private pay are accepted, giving families several ways to cover care costs.
The home focuses on rehabilitation services because it mainly serves residents who are recovering from surgery, illness, or hospitalization. Residents receive an average of 3 hours and 57 minutes of nursing care each day.
Registered nurses provide 44 minutes of care per resident daily, while nurse aides contribute 2 hours and 13 minutes of hands-on support. The level of staffing supports the facility’s 24-hour skilled nursing care. Respite care is also available for families who need temporary placement for a loved one.
Daily life centers on activities and meaningful engagement. Life enrichment programs and daily recreational activities help residents stay connected and involved. Supportive social work services assist residents and families with both the emotional and practical aspects of long-term care. The facility also has comprehensive dining options to meet residents’ preferences and needs. Residents facing substance use challenges can access specialized supportive services alongside their medical care.
The home is on a moderately walkable street with a Walk Score of 68, so it’s accessible for visiting families, and some nearby errands are within walking distance. Some local amenities and services are nearby, but many outings require driving.
Oversight records show that the facility has engaged in the regulatory process. Earlier reviews identified areas needing improvement. More recent inspections confirmed compliance with long-term care requirements across all areas reviewed.
Owned by Sunil Verma, Grand Islander Center is a 146-bed nursing home serving short-term rehabilitation and longer-term care residents in suburban Middletown, Rhode Island. Operating for 11 years, the home accepts Medicare, Medicaid, and private pay, giving families multiple routes to cover care. Currently occupying 115 of its 146 beds, the facility has an average stay duration of around 110 days, signifying a blend of post-acute rehabilitation and extended-care residents.
Substantial is clinical staffing, with 3 hours and 34 minutes of total nursing care provided per resident daily. This includes registered nurses, licensed practical nurses, and nursing aides working 24/7. The facility offers a full spectrum of rehabilitation services, spanning physical, occupational, and speech therapy, along with specialized programs in memory support and neurological care. Palliative care, psychiatry, and pain management complement the offerings, alongside on-site medical services like audiology, dental, podiatry, vision care, and X-ray facilities, which decrease off-site appointments needs. Daily life centers on resident comfort and engagement. Meanwhile, dining is restaurant-style with in-room options and a café serving always-available menu choices. The home maintains a full complement of amenities, including a fitness room, activity room, wellness programs, sunroom, and garden courtyard. Pet therapy is available, and residents have access to spa services, computer and internet facilities, cable television, and housekeeping support. The setting itself is somewhat walkable, having a Walk Score of 34, so some nearby services are reachable on foot, but most trips demand transportation.
The facility has addressed compliance concerns regarding infection control and care planning practices, which were identified during routine inspections. The home has corrected cited deficiencies and maintains current regulatory alignment, as shown in recent follow-ups.
The suburban setting fits residents and families who want a quieter setting, all while convenience is kept for visitors.
An 80-bed nursing home owned and operated by Post Acute Partners in Peace Dale, Rhode Island, is Elderwood of Scallop Shell at Wakefield. It welcomes Medicare and private pay, providing a clear route for families navigating coverage options for skilled nursing care. The community has an 84 percent occupancy rate, with occupants staying 81 days on average, indicating a blend of short-term rehabilitation and longer-term skilled nursing placements.
The home offers an array of clinical services centered on recovery and ongoing care. Rehabilitation services, subacute rehabilitation, and respite care form the core of its programming, alongside palliative care for occupants with serious or terminal illness. Adult day services exist for residents and community members. Daily hands-on clinical support averages 3 hours 51 minutes per resident, supported by registered nurses contributing 1 hour 18 minutes of direct care daily, with nurse aides and licensed practical nurses completing the remainder. The Peace Dale location scores 66 for walkability, meaning some nearby errands are walkable while most trips need a quick drive. The neighborhood offers a moderately walkable setting convenient for visiting families. Dining here highlights a pleasant meal experience, and the community provides an inviting environment for residents’ daily activities and social engagement.
Rhode Island health inspections have focused on medication management, resident supervision and safety protocols, emergency preparedness systems, and infection control procedures. In response to such findings, Elderwood of Scallop Shell at Wakefield has taken corrective action.

Located in Pawtucket, Rhode Island, Adviniacare Pawtucket Pleasant Rehab, previously known as Oak Hill Health & Rehabilitation Center, is a skilled nursing community that offers skilled nursing care and rehabilitation services. Owned and operated by Deanna Paul, the community serves older adults in a centrally located urban setting with convenient access to nearby amenities and services. It also maintains strong occupancy levels and accepts Medicare, Medicaid, and private-pay residents.
Since 2022, state surveys and complaint investigations have documented a high volume of deficiencies involving infection prevention, medication administration, nursing competencies, fire and life safety systems, resident rights, staff training, pressure ulcer management, and assistance with activities of daily living. Regulatory findings also identified failures to maintain required registered nurse coverage, gaps in behavioral health services, and deficiencies related to financial management and communication of Medicare and Medicaid coverage information.
Specifically, more recent inspections conducted in 2025 identified additional concerns involving skin care quality, resident supervision for elopement risk, maintenance of fire protection systems, and infection prevention measures. However, a follow-up survey completed in September 2025 confirmed that corrective actions had been implemented. This repeated pattern of deficiencies over multiple inspection cycles suggests ongoing operational and compliance challenges, particularly in areas involving medication safety, infection prevention, staffing practices, and life safety standards.
Adviniacare Pawtucket Pleasant Rehab is best suited for older adults requiring skilled nursing or rehabilitation services in a Pawtucket community that has shown recent progress in corrective action compliance while continuing to work through long-term operational and quality improvement challenges.

Ranking Methodology
How we rank these memory care communities
Every community above is evaluated across six weighted categories using public data including state inspection records, review platforms, BBB profiles, and operator-published materials.
Weighting overview
- 35%Resident Experience
- 25%Regulatory
- 15%Visual Media
- 10%Website
- 10%Stability
- 5%Environment
01
Resident & Family Experience 35%
The single largest share of every ranking. Aggregated review sentiment and volume from major platforms — the closest signal to real resident experience.
- Includes
- Review Sentiment
- Review Volume
02
Regulatory & Safety Record 25%
State inspection records, citations, and complaint visits. We weight per-inspection rates more heavily than raw counts.
- Includes
- State Inspections
- Citations/Inspection
- % Inspections w/ Citations
- Complaint Visits
- Accreditations
- BBB Rating
03
Visual Media & Transparency 15%
Communities that publish high-quality visuals give families a real preview. No photos or tours = a negative transparency signal.
- Includes
- Video Tours
- Virtual Walkthroughs
- Photo Quantity
- Photo Quality
04
Website & Operator Transparency 10%
Site quality and whether the operator publishes basic accountability information — staff names, contact details, ownership.
- Includes
- Website Content
- Mobile Usability
- Staff Info Available
- Owner Info Available
05
Community Stability 10%
Operational signals indicating whether a community is well-run and meeting demand.
- Includes
- Occupancy Rate
- Bed Options
06
Environment & Pricing 5%
Walkability and pricing transparency. Walk Score is weighted higher for Independent Living than for Memory Care, where most residents do not leave unaccompanied.
- Includes
- Walk Score
- Pricing Transparency

Frequently Asked Questions about Memory Care in Rhode Island
What's the difference between assisted living and memory care in Rhode Island?
Assisted living in Rhode Island supports residents with daily activities (bathing, dressing, medication management) while preserving independence. Memory care is a specialized form of assisted living for residents living with Alzheimer's or dementia, and adds 24/7 secured environments, dementia-trained staff, and structured routines designed to reduce confusion and wandering.
Does Rhode Island Medicaid cover memory care?
Rhode Island Medicaid does not directly pay room-and-board for memory care, but most states (including Rhode Island) offer Home and Community-Based Services (HCBS) waivers that can offset the cost of care services delivered inside a licensed community. Eligibility, waitlists, and covered services vary — check directly with the state Medicaid agency.
What is memory care?
Memory care is a specialized form of assisted living for residents living with Alzheimer's disease or other forms of dementia, with secured environments, dementia-trained staff, and routines built to reduce confusion and wandering.

How do I choose the right memory care community in Rhode Island?
Start by matching the level of care offered to the resident's current and anticipated needs, then compare licensing status, staff-to-resident ratios, recent inspection results, and pricing. Tour at least two or three communities in Rhode Island, talk to current residents and families, and confirm what is included in the base rate versus billed as add-on services.
What should I look for when visiting memory care communities in Rhode Island?
Pay attention to staff interactions with residents, cleanliness and odor, food quality at meal times, the activity calendar, and how questions about pricing and care plans are answered. Ask to see the most recent state inspection report, the move-out / level-of-care-change policy, and a sample monthly bill that lists every fee.
